“Christmas is a holiday that persecutes the lonely, the frayed, and the rejected.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“Fishing, with me, has always been an excuse to drink in the daytime”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“A rabid sports fan is one that boos a TV set”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“A sports expert is the guy who writes the best alibis for being wrong”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
-
“He was a parade all by himself, a burst of dazzle and jingle, Santa Claus drinking his whiskey straight and groaning with a bellyache... Babe Ruth made the music that his joyous years danced to in a continuous party... What Babe Ruth is comes down, one generation handing it down to the next, as a nation heirloom.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“He was the strangest of all our national sports idols. But not even his disagreeable character could destroy the image of his greatness as a ballplayer. Ty Cobb was the best. That seemed to be all he wanted.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“Rooting for the Yankees is like owning a yacht.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“Women aren't embarrassed when they buy men's pajamas, but a man buying a nightgown acts as though he were dealing with a dope peddler.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
-
“I can't remember ever staying for the end of a movie in which the actors wore togas.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“I suspect guys who say, "I just send out for a sandwich for lunch," as lazy men trying to impress me.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“[A knuckleball is] a curve ball that doesn't give a damn.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“Joe Louis is a credit to his race - the human race.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
-
“I judge how much a man cares for a woman by the space he allots her under a jointly shared umbrella.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“Hockey would be a great game... if played in the mud.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“A puck is a hard rubber disk that hockey players strike when they can't hit one another.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
“It is the best of all games for me. It frequently escapes from the pattern of sport and assumes the form of a virile ballet. It is purer than any dance because the actions of the players are not governed by music or crowded into a formula by a director. The movement is natural and unrehearsed and controlled only by the unexpected flight of the ball.”
-- Jimmy Cannon -
